PGCIL Bags Two Transmission Projects Order

Power Grid Corporation of India Limited (POWERGRID), has bagged two electricity transmission projects to evacuate 8.1 GW of power from solar energy zones in Rajasthan through tariff-based competitive bidding.

PGCIL has won the projects on build, own operate, and maintain (BOOM) basis.

First project is “Transmission Systems Strengthening Scheme for the evacuation of power from Solar energy zone in Rajasthan (8.1 GW) under Phase-II Part D”. The scope of work covers establishment of 765 KV DC Transmission line and associated substation extension works in Rajasthan and Uttar Pradesh.

Second Project is ”Transmission Systems Strengthening Scheme for evacuation of power from Solar Energy Zones in Rajasthan (8.1 GW) under Phase-II Part-F”. Scope of work involves establishment of a new 400/220 KV Substation, STATCOM, and substation extension works in Rajasthan and also, 400 KV DC Transmission lines traverse in Rajasthan and Haryana.
